Frequently asked questions about the career and legacy of Willem van de Velde the Younger

When was Willem van de Velde the Younger born?

Willem van de Velde the Younger was born in 1633 in Leiden, Netherlands, into a family known for their work on maritime subjects.

What is the artistic style of Willem van de Velde the Younger?

He practices maritime painting with refined realism, blending documentary precision with sensitivity to light and atmospheric effects.

For which qualities is he particularly recognized?

He is renowned for the accuracy of his ship depictions, the finesse of his drawing, and his ability to convey the movements of the sea and changes in light.

What themes did he favor in his works?

His main subjects are ships, naval battles, ports, and maritime landscapes, whether calm or stormy.

Which palette is associated with him?

His palette features silvery grays, tempered blues, as well as golden and brown tones that delicately capture marine light.

Where can his original works be seen?

Several institutions preserve works by Van de Velde the Younger, including the National Gallery in London and the Rijksmuseum in Amsterdam.

What influence did he have on maritime painting?

He helped elevate marine art to a major art form by combining accuracy and atmosphere, leaving a lasting influence on marine painters across Europe.

History and stylistic characteristics of Willem van de Velde the Younger

Born into a family of artists specializing in marine subjects, Van de Velde the Younger developed a pictorial language combining meticulous observation and poetic sensitivity. His artistic journey led him to work in the Netherlands before settling in England, where his reputation was established.

Training and family influences

Trained alongside his father, Willem van de Velde the Elder, he inherited precise skills to represent shipbuilding and maritime scenes with great attention to detail.

Settlement in England and official recognition

Settling in England, he gained notable recognition for his depictions of fleets and seascapes, strengthening his position among the marine painters of his time.

Mastery of light and movement

His painting is distinguished by great mastery of chiaroscuro and the ability to depict the movement of waves, clouds, and wind, creating very lively atmospheres.

Color palette and atmospheres

His palette plays with subtle shades and delicate reflections, capturing the changing moods of the North Sea and variations in light.

A lasting legacy in maritime painting

His work leaves a significant legacy: documentary precision and poetic sensitivity combine to make Van de Velde the Younger a reference for subsequent generations of marine painters.
